TitleCort-van-der-Linden residence (Tacoma, Wash.), first floor plan
ArchitectsDarmer, Carl August, 1858-
ClientCort-van-der-Linden, John R. A.
Date of Drawing Execution1894
Object TypeArchitectural drawings
Physical DescriptionInk with watercolor on drafting cloth: 46 x 30 cm.
Building Street Address1601 N. 8th St.
Building LocationUnited States--Washington (State)--Tacoma
PurposeWorking drawings
RepresentationFloor plans
Descriptive NotesHandwritten on cover sheet:
Plans of dwelling for Mr. J.R.A. Cort-van-der-Linden. Tacoma, Wn

Stamped on cover sheet:
C.A. Darmer, Architect. 954 Pac. Ave., Tacoma

Handwritten beneath drawing:
First floor

Scale: 1/4" to 1'
Building StyleLate Victorian
Building NotesIn 1884 C. August Darmer entered into partnership with William Farrell under the firm name Darmer & Farrell.
